Tears: Dozens feared dead as building under construction collapses

Police have responded to a distress call in Kelezia Zone Makindye division, Kampala after a four-storeyed building under construction has collapsed.

According to Eye witnesses have told Whisper Eye news that the collapsed building contained workers inside and there is no hope to find them live.

“A number of people are trapped under the rubble but rescue efforts are underway,” says the Eye Witnesses.

A joint team of Police fire and rescue services and Kampala Capital City Authority (KCCA) on the duty to retrieve these people live or dead.

It is said that the incident occurred at around 9:00 PM.
